Ever notice how your thinking can get in the way of your happiness sometimes?

Try this trick — when you find yourself getting caught up in negative thinking:  STOP and ask yourself, “What is good about this moment right now?”  Keep focused on that question until you come up with an answer.  Then go down THAT road with your thoughts.  Notice how the negativity subsides…and how much better you feel.

“Remember, happiness doesn’t depend on who you are or what you have; it depends solely on what you think” (Dale Carnegie, 1888-1955).
